Albany - Lieutenant Commander James Prouty came to the LaSalle school to let the students know that their future is as bright as they make it. He knows this because he was in their shoes 23 years ago. Now, he's a Navy Commander delivering a message of respect to about fifty young men between the ages of 12 and 21. Prouty spent his sophomore year at LaSalle and admits the discipline, rules and regulations were all a bit of a wake up call. He calls the experience one of the best things that ever happened.
